Housing: Private housing on campus (individual apartment/cabin); partially accessible; includes access to laundry, WiFi, housekeeping services, air conditioning, private kitchen access, and communal shower area with private bathtub/toilet in studio building.
Who Can Apply: Open to musicians, composers, producers, and sound artists at any stage of creative development, working across acoustic, electronic, experimental, interdisciplinary, and culturally rooted musical traditions; both solo artists and small collaborative projects considered.
The Focus: Immersive residency for recording, composition development, music production learning, experimental sound practices, and artistic growth in a professional studio environment.
The Funding: Residency includes lodging, all meals, full studio access, instrument library, optional engineer mentorship, wellness services (bodywork, Reiki, hot springs day pass), and video documentation; $40 non-refundable application fee required.
Key Requirements: Online application form submission with $40 non-refundable application fee; applicants should demonstrate genuine interest in the residency experience and meaningful use of the studio environment.

Cost to attendIf you are accepted into the 3-week residency, the program itself does not cost money.
Application notesResidency is rolling/ongoing; spring and summer availability currently full but all applicants kept on file for future openings. Pets not allowed. Applicants should be comfortable working independently while engaging collaboratively with staff when appropriate. Pre-orientation communication available to discuss accommodations, medical conditions, or health needs. Orientation provided upon arrival. Studio orientation and support provided by staff and dedicated tech. On-call studio support available. Accessibility contact: Dustin Valentine (dustin@dreamfactorystudio.org). Case-by-case consideration for caregiver/aide/PCA and accessible housing for companions. Vegan, vegetarian, gluten-free, and allergy-accommodating meal options available. Snacks and beverages provided.
